Academic Achievements
  • Paper 'MeshVPR: Citywide Visual Place Recognition Using 3D Meshes' accepted to ECCV 2024; paper 'Mask2Anomaly: Mask Transformer for Universal Open-set Segmentation' accepted to IEEE Transactions on Pattern Analysis and Machine Intelligence; nominated as Outstanding Reviewer for CVPR for three consecutive years.
Research Experience
  • From 2009 to 2017, worked on model-based shared control and planning for various robotics platforms at the Max Planck Institute for Biological Cybernetics. From 2017 to 2020, worked as an autonomous driving specialist at Italdesign, contributing to projects like Pop.Up Next and WheeM-i.
Education
  • From 2009 to 2017, he was a researcher at the Autonomous Robotics and Human Machine Systems group within the Max Planck Institute for Biological Cybernetics in Tübingen, Germany, starting as a visiting master and ending as a Postdoc.
Background
  • Research interests span machine learning, computer vision, and robotics. Focuses on spatial intelligence, particularly localization and fine-grained understanding. Also works on reliable machine learning, distributed machine learning, edge machine learning, and continuous functional learning.
